Web24 sep. 2024 · The first steps to set up Remote Desktop for Mac occur on your Windows computer. On your Windows 10 or 11 PC, open the Start menu and go to Settings > System > Remote Desktop. Set Enable Remote Desktop to On, and click Confirm when prompted. Your PC needs to be on and awake for you to connect remotely. You’ll find the ... WebSet up Remote Login on your Mac On your Mac, choose Apple menu > System Settings, click General in the sidebar, then click Sharing on the right. (You may need to scroll down.) Turn on Remote Login, then click the Info button on the right. If needed, select the “Allow full disk access for remote users” checkbox. Specify which users can log in:

Web30 dec. 2024 · Connect Directly to another Mac via Screen Sharing. To launch your Mac’s built-in Screen Sharing app, press Command+Space to open Spotlight search, type “Screen Sharing,” and then press Enter. You’ll be asked to type a hostname (such as a VNC or local Mac connection), or an Apple ID. If you know the Apple ID of the person whose …
